Since ownership modifications twice in an Islamic home mortgage, a stamp tax may be charged twice. Numerous other jurisdictions have comparable transaction taxes on modification of ownership which might be imposed. In the United Kingdom, the double application of stamp task in such deals was eliminated in the Financing Act 2003 in order to assist in Islamic home mortgages. There are several kinds of home loans offered to customers. They consist of traditional fixed-rate mortgages, which are among the most common, in addition to variable-rate mortgages (ARMs), and balloon mortgages. Prospective homebuyers need to look into the right alternative for their requirements. The name of a home loan usually suggests the method interest accumulates.

Fixed-rate home loans are readily available in terms varying approximately 30 years, with the 30-year alternative being the most popular, states Kirkland. Paying the loan off over a longer duration of time makes the regular monthly payment more budget-friendly. But no matter which term you choose, the rates of interest will not change for the life of the home loan.

Under the terms of an adjustable-rate home loan (ARM), the interest rate you're paying might be raised or lowered occasionally as rates change. ARMs may an excellent concept when their rates of interest are particularly low compared with the 30-year repaired, particularly if the ARM has a long fixed-rate duration before it starts to change." Some examples of a variable-rate mortgage would be a 5/1 ARM and or a 7/1 ARM," stated Kirkland.

Under the terms of a balloon home mortgage, payments will start low and after that grow or "balloon" to a much bigger lump-sum amount before the loan ends. This type of mortgage is typically targeted at purchasers who will have a higher income towards the end of the loan or borrowing duration then at the outset.

For those who don't plan to offer, a balloon home mortgage may need refinancing in order to remain in the residential or commercial property." Purchasers who choose a balloon home loan might do so with the intention of re-financing the home mortgage when the balloon mortgage's term goes out," says Pataky "Overall, balloon home mortgages are one of the riskier types of home mortgages." An FHA loan is a government-backed home loan guaranteed by the Federal Real Estate Administration." This loan program is popular with numerous first-time property buyers," states Kirkland.

The VA loan is a loan ensured by the U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s that requires little or no cash down. It is offered to veterans, service members and qualified military partners. The loan itself isn't really made by the government, but it is backed by a federal government agency, which is designed to make lending institutions feel more comfy in using the loan.

A home loan is essentially a loan to help you buy a home (reverse mortgages are most useful for elders who). You'll usually need to put down a deposit for at least 5% of the property value, and a home loan permits you to obtain the rest from a lender. You'll then repay what you owe monthly, normally over a period of several years.

You'll typically pay interest on the quantity obtained monthly too, either at a fixed or variable interest rate, depending upon which kind of deal you select. The loan is protected versus your residential or commercial property until it has actually been paid back in complete. The amount of interest you'll pay on your home mortgage depends upon the home mortgage deal you have Get more info actually chosen.

When the repaired rate duration ends, you'll usually be automatically moved onto your loan provider's basic variable rate, which will normally be higher than any unique offer you have actually been on (reverse mortgages how they work). At this point you'll see your interest payments increase. However, you will be free to remortgage to a brand-new home mortgage deal, which may assist keep your payments down.

If rate of interest fall then this drop might be passed on to you, and you will see your monthly payments go down as a result. If home mortgage rates increase however, then borrowing costs end up being steeper for loan providers, and these higher expenses are normally passed onto property owners. In this case your month-to-month payments would increase.

In the early years of your mortgage, a larger proportion of your regular monthly payment goes towards settling your interest, and a smaller sized quantity towards your capital. Slowly, you'll start to pay off more of your capital gradually as your debt lowers. When you offer your property or move home, you'll typically have various different home loan alternatives offered.

However, you will effectively have to make an application for your home mortgage once again, so you'll require to please your loan provider that monthly payments stay cost effective. It'll be down to them to decide whether they're delighted to allow you to transfer your existing deal over to your new residential or commercial property. Remember too that there may be fees to pay for moving your mortgage.

Remember, nevertheless, that if you do this, any additional borrowing may be at a various rate. If you're not connected into your current mortgage deal and there aren't any early payment charges to pay if you leave it, you could remortgage with a different lender for Check out the post right here the amount you need for your brand-new residential or commercial property.

Lending criteria is much stricter now than it was a few years back, and lenders will usually wish to go through your finances with a great toothcomb to check you can manage the month-to-month payments prior to they'll provide you a home loan. If there's going to be a gap between the sale of your home and the purchase of your new property, some people get what's referred to as a 'swing loan' to bridge this space.

Your principal and interest payment is just part of what you'll pay. In most cases, your payment consists of an escrow for real estate tax and insurance. That implies the home loan company gathers the cash from you, holds onto it, and makes the suitable payments when the time comes. Lenders do that to protect themselves.
